Julieta Fierro, a renowned Mexican astronomer and science communicator, passed away on Friday at age 77, leaving a legacy of science popularization and advocacy for education.

How did Julieta Fierro's work contribute to the popularization of science, and what were some key aspects of her approach?
Fierro published 41 books, gave countless lectures, and used accessible language to explain complex scientific concepts to diverse audiences, from children to adults. Her engaging style transformed intricate astronomical phenomena into relatable narratives, fostering a love for science among the public.
